"Si un trabajador quiere hacer bien su trabajo, primero debe afilar sus herramientas." - Confucio, "Las Analectas de Confucio. Lu Linggong"
Página delantera > Programación > Reaccionar con Vite con esteroides

Reaccionar con Vite con esteroides

Publicado el 2024-08-18
Navegar:911

Una potente plantilla inicial para el desarrollo web moderno

Creación de aplicaciones React de forma sencilla con React with Vite On Steroids: una plantilla inicial para crear aplicaciones React de alto rendimiento con facilidad.

¿Qué hay dentro?

Esta plantilla incluye funciones diseñadas para agilizar su proceso de desarrollo:

  • Vite: la herramienta de compilación ultrarrápida que garantiza un desarrollo rápido y compilaciones de producción optimizadas.
  • React: la popular biblioteca JavaScript para crear interfaces de usuario.
  • TypeScript: agregue seguridad de tipos y herramientas mejoradas a su JavaScript.
  • Tailwind CSS: un marco CSS de utilidad para crear diseños impresionantes sin escribir CSS personalizado.
  • ESLint: Mantenga su código base limpio y coherente con reglas de linting conectables.
  • Más bonito: un formateador de código obstinado que impone un estilo consistente en todo tu proyecto.
  • Vitest: un marco de prueba unitario ultrarrápido con un enfoque nativo de Vite.
  • Biblioteca de pruebas: Utilidades de prueba simples y completas que fomentan las buenas prácticas de prueba.
  • Dramaturgo: Un marco de pruebas versátil de un extremo a otro que admite múltiples navegadores.
  • Husky: automatiza tus enlaces de Git, como los enlaces de confirmación previa, para garantizar la calidad del código antes de que llegue al repositorio.

Empezando

Requisitos previos

Antes de sumergirte, asegúrate de tener instalado lo siguiente:

  • Node.js (versión 20.x o superior)
  • Hilo (o npm o pnpm)

Instalación

Pon en marcha tu proyecto con estos sencillos pasos:

  1. Clonar el repositorio:
   git clone https://github.com/RicardoGEsteves/react-with-vite-on-steroids.git
   cd react-with-vite-on-steroids
  1. Instalar dependencias:
   yarn

Ejecutando el servidor de desarrollo

¿Listo para comenzar a codificar? Ponga en marcha el servidor de desarrollo con:

yarn dev

Edificio para la producción

Cuando esté listo para implementar, cree una compilación de producción con:

yarn build

Ejecución de pruebas

Esta plantilla viene con utilidades de prueba integradas para garantizar que su código funcione como se espera.

  • Pruebas unitarias con Vitest:
  yarn test
  • Verificar cobertura de prueba:
  yarn coverage
  • Pruebas de principio a fin con Dramaturgo:

    • Ejecutar todas las pruebas:
    yarn playwright test
    
    • Modo de interfaz de usuario interactiva:
    yarn playwright test --ui
    
    • Ejecutar pruebas solo en Chrome de escritorio:
    yarn playwright test --project=chromium
    
    • Ejecutar pruebas en un archivo específico:
    yarn playwright test example
    
    • Modo de depuración:
    yarn playwright test --debug
    
    • Autogenerar pruebas con Codegen:
    yarn playwright codegen
    

Linting y formato

Mantenga la calidad y coherencia del código con estos comandos:

  • Pelusa el código:
  yarn lint
  • Corregir errores de linting:
  yarn lint:fix
  • Formatear el código:
  yarn format

Licencia

Este proyecto tiene la licencia MIT. Para obtener más detalles, consulte el archivo de LICENCIA.

Expresiones de gratitud

Muchas gracias a los desarrolladores y comunidades detrás de estas increíbles herramientas:

  • Vita
  • Reaccionar
  • Mecanografiado
  • CSS de viento de cola
  • ESLint
  • Más bonita
  • Vitest
  • Biblioteca de pruebas
  • Dramaturgo
  • Fornido

Consulta la plantilla @RicardoGEsteves

Tengo mucho en mi sitio web en https://www.ricardogesteves.com

Sígueme @ricardogesteves
X(gorjeo)

React with Vite On Steroids

RicardoGEsteves (Ricardo Esteves) · GitHub

Desarrollador Full-Stack | Apasionado por crear experiencias de usuario intuitivas e impactantes | ¿Con sede en Lisboa, Portugal? - Ricardo GEsteves

React with Vite On Steroids github.com
Declaración de liberación Este artículo se reproduce en: https://dev.to/ricardogesteves/react-with-vite-on-steroids-4nh0?1 Si hay alguna infracción, comuníquese con [email protected] para eliminarla.
Último tutorial Más>

Descargo de responsabilidad: Todos los recursos proporcionados provienen en parte de Internet. Si existe alguna infracción de sus derechos de autor u otros derechos e intereses, explique los motivos detallados y proporcione pruebas de los derechos de autor o derechos e intereses y luego envíelos al correo electrónico: [email protected]. Lo manejaremos por usted lo antes posible.

Copyright© 2022 湘ICP备2022001581号-3